Global and partitioned reconstructions of undirected complex networks
It is a significant challenge to predict the network topology from a small
amount of dynamical observations. Different from the usual framework of the
node-based reconstruction, two optimization approaches (i.e., the global and
partitioned reconstructions) are proposed to infer the structure of undirected
networks from dynamics. These approaches are applied to evolutionary games
occurring on both homogeneous and heterogeneous networks via compressed
sensing, which can more efficiently achieve higher reconstruction accuracy with
relatively small amounts of data. Our approaches provide different perspectives
on effectively reconstructing complex networks.Comment: 6 pages, 2 figures, 1 table; revised version; added numerical results
